HiNet 台中及苗栗地區固定制部分機房設備進行維護
🕓 2024-06-26 05:00 ~ 2024-06-26 08:00
🎯 台中及苗栗地區部分光世代多機型、FTTB 專業型及 ADSL 固定制用戶

台中及苗栗 HiNet 機房將於 113 年 06 月 26 日上午 05:00 ~ 08:00 進行機房設備維護,屆時將中斷台中及苗栗地區部分光世代多機型、FTTB 專業型及 ADSL 固定制部分用戶上網服務約 30 分鐘。

Telegram auto-delete message, expiring invites, and more

elegram is updating its messaging app with options for auto-deleting messages, expiring invite links, and new unlimited groups, the company shared in a blog post. Much like Signal, Telegram received a burst of new users in the confusion over WhatsApp’s privacy policy and now the company is adopting features that were already part of its competitors’ apps, features which offer more security and privacy. Auto-deleting messages were already possible in Telegram’s encrypted Secret Chats, but this new update for iOS and Android adds the option to make messages disappear in any kind of chat. Auto-delete can be enabled inside of chats, and set to delete either 24 hours or seven days after messages are sent. Auto-delete won’t remove every message though; if a message was sent before the feature was turned on, it’ll stick around. Telegram’s competitors have had similar features: WhatsApp introduced a feature in 2020 and Signal has had disappearing messages since at least 2016.
